Full-stack Software Engineer
Paris
R&D /
CDI /
On-site
Raidium develops a new generation of radiological copilot, based on Raidium’s custom-trained Foundation Model. This copilot is a webapp (react + FastAPI) that interacts with the ML Model (Pytorch on GPU).
As Full-stack Software engineer at Raidium, play a pivotal role in developing the Raidium product and integrating Machine Learning models.
Responsibilities
- Design, implement, and maintain both front-end and back-end components of Raidium product, involving serving ML models and manipulating radiological images
- Collaborate with ML Engineers to integrate advanced ML/Deep Learning models into the platform, ensuring the system is highly accurate and efficient.
- Build the infrastructure and pipelines to support rapid growth in users and data volume without compromising performance.
- Enforce the best practices to ensure code quality and system soundness: automatic testing, linting, typing,...
Qualification
- Master’s degree in Computer Science, Engineering, or a related field.
- Proficient in full-stack development, with experience in modern programming languages (e.g., Python, JavaScript), frameworks (e.g., FastAPI, React) and databases systems.
- Willingness to work in the healthcare industry
- Authorization to work in France
- Fluency in English, with excellent communication and teamwork skills
- Willing to come to the office (2 days remote policy)
Pluses
- Experience in an agile work environment
- Knowledge of machine learning concepts and experience integrating ML models
- Experience with containerization and orchestration tools such as Docker and Kubernetes
- Experience with cloud providers (GCP, AWS, Azure)
- Knowledge of model serving technologies (ex: ray, CUDA)) and parallelization on GPU clusters
- Experience with Radiological images (DICOM, nifti)
Why join us
- Have a real and positive impact on people's lives
- Apply and improve the latest Deep Learning technologies to build an inspiring product
- Be in contact with radiologists in our partner center
- Work with a team of internationally recognized experts
- Work with a diverse team of engineers and medical doctors
- Competitive salary
- Access to premium computing hardware